If Pei Yuan remembered correctly, the last person to actively build ships on a large scale in preparation for sailing to the West was Emperor Yingzong of the Ming Dynasty.

In the eighth year of the Zhengtong reign, Emperor Yingzong ordered Jiao Hong, the Vice Minister of Works, to supervise the construction of 120 official ships for the voyage to the West in Fujian.

In fact, the local people are very happy about this matter.

Because the country's large-scale projects have always been a means to stimulate the economy, Fujian has a large population and limited land, and local people can benefit a lot by participating in this industrial chain.

According to the records in "Epitaph of the Late Zhongshun Doctor and Prefect of Sizhou Prefecture in Guizhou, Mr. Guo".

——"In the eighth year, the emperor ordered Jiao Hong, the assistant minister of the Ministry of Works, to supervise the construction of 120 seagoing vessels for the voyage, and appointed the governor of the prefecture as the general supervisor of the eight prefectures. He supervised the construction according to the rules, and the soldiers and civilians benefited from it. Within a month, the seagoing vessels were completed, and tens of thousands of soldiers and civilians from the eight prefectures came to the prefecture to express their gratitude."

In other words, this proves one thing: large-scale shipbuilding is very beneficial to the local people's livelihood, and the blame behind it has nothing to do with shipbuilding.
